Sometimes the sky opens up to give us a glimpse of the paradise that touches us. It lasts only a fleeting moment, the steps of a little girl climbing the stairs, the start of a car in which we could have left, the instant of a photograph, the brevity of a name we did not know. Aunt Tibi was part of the house like the water well, the corridor of my childhood, the fragrant kitchen where she spent the day, she hardly spoke because her smile filled with peace whoever saw her, we knitted together during the afternoons of the hot summer on the coast, while my daughters played in the street, we threw water in front of the door of the house so that the earth would give us freshness, we would throw water in front of the door of the house so that the earth would give us freshness, and we would weave together during the afternoons of the hot summer on the coast, while my daughters played in the street.
